About this spot

This park is developed atop 124-meter-high Mt. Kotozan, not far from the center of Wakamatsu Ward. From the observation deck you can look almost straight down on Dokai Bay and Wakato Bridge, and on a clear day the view extends all the way to the Hibiki Sea. It's an excellent viewpoint for checking out the full sweep of Dokai Bay, tonight's fireworks venue, during the day, and it also helps you picture candidate viewing spots. Besides the observation deck, the summit has a walking path and a lawn plaza, with plenty of space for children to run around. Autumn is also when the leaves start to turn, so you can enjoy the mountain's mix of green and red colors.

Tips

About 10 minutes by car from the Wakamatsu Pier area, or you can take a bus from the Wakamatsu Station direction. If you walk the path to the summit, wear comfortable shoes. The observation deck is free to use, and restrooms are available. On windy days the summit gets cold, so don't forget a jacket.
